Eldercare in Singapore: A Son's Story Highlights Financial Burden Singapore - The rising cost of eldercare is a growing concern for many families in Singapore. A recent video shared online by a Singaporean man, Jane Lim197, provides a poignant illustration of the financial pressures involved in caring for aging parents. Lim details his experience of caring for his parents during their final years, noting the substantial financial resources required to provide adequate care. He hired three caregivers, a driver, and purchased a car for their transportation. "100% of the last 20 years of their lives, I was taking care of them," Lim shared in his video. He contrasts his own fortunate position with the struggles faced by many families lacking the same economic resources, painting a picture of the emotional toll this places on children. In the video, Lim describes a relative's family where five adult children struggled to care for their 92-year-old mother, leading to significant stress and conflict. This stark contrast underscores the critical role financial stability plays in ensuring dignified eldercare.
